/*
* Some xwayland apps produce unmapped surfaces on startup and also leave
* some unmapped surfaces kicking around on 'close' (for example * leafpad's
* "about" dialogue). Whilst this is not normally a problem, we have to be
* careful when cycling between views. The only view's we should focus are
* those that are already mapped and those that have been minimized.
*/
static bool isfocusable(struct view *view)
{
if (!current)
/* filter out those xwayland surfaces that have never been mapped */
if (!view->surface)
return false;
return (view->mapped || view->minimized);
}
